Introduction to exocin
Exocin is a brand name for a medication primarily used to treat bacterial infections. It is available in tablet form and is commonly prescribed for conditions such as respiratory, urinary tract, and skin infections. Exocin is not effective against viral infections like the common cold.
Composition of exocin
Exocin contains the active ingredient Ofloxacin, which is a fluoroquinolone antibiotic. Ofloxacin works by inhibiting bacterial DNA replication, thereby killing bacteria or stopping their growth.

Side effects of exocin
- Common side effects: nausea, diarrhea, dizziness
- Serious side effects: tendonitis, tendon rupture
Precautions of exocin
Exocin can cause tendon damage, including tendonitis and tendon rupture. It is contraindicated in individuals with a history of tendon disorders related to fluoroquinolones. Patients should inform their doctor of any existing medical conditions or allergies before starting treatment.
How to Take exocin
The usage method for exocin may vary depending on whether it’s available as a tablet, injection, or topical form. For tablets, the usual starting dose for adults is 200 to 400 mg, taken once or twice daily, with a maximum recommended dose of 800 mg per day. It can be taken with or without food, and the tablet should be swallowed whole. Follow your doctor’s advice for the correct way to use your prescribed form.
